XmCreateTemplateDialog — A MessageBox TemplateDialog convenience creation function

Description

XmCreateTemplateDialog is a convenience creation function that creates a  DialogShell  and  an  unmanaged
       MessageBox  child  of  the  DialogShell.  The  MessageBox  widget's  XmNdialogType  resource  is  set  to
       XmDIALOG_TEMPLATE. By default, the TemplateDialog widget contains only the separator child. You can build
       a customized dialog by adding children to the TemplateDialog.

       You can create the standard MessageBox pushbuttons, Cancel, Help, and OK, by  specifying  the  associated
       callback  and  label  string  resources.  Setting XmNsymbolPixmap or XmNmessageString creates a symbol or
       message label.

       Use XtManageChild to pop up the TemplateDialog (passing the MessageBox  as  the  widget  parameter);  use
       XtUnmanageChild to pop it down.

       XmCreateTemplateDialog forces the value of the Shell resource XmNallowShellResize to True.

       parent    Specifies the parent widget ID

       name      Specifies the name of the created widget

       arglist   Specifies the argument list

       argcount  Specifies the number of attribute/value pairs in the argument list (arglist)

       For a complete definition of MessageBox and its associated resources, see XmMessageBox(3).

Return

       Returns the MessageBox widget ID.

Synopsis

       #include <Xm/MessageB.h>
       WidgetXmCreateTemplateDialog(
       Widgetparent,
       Stringname,
       ArgListarglist,
       Cardinalargcount);
